Night-shift staff: Floor 4 of the Tellhaven Building opens this week. After 21:00, access is via the rear stairwell only; the lifts are locked out overnight during the settling period. Complete a walk-through of the new floor once per shift and log it. The stairwell keypad accepts the code below.

badge for yahop-fawep: bdg-XBKXI-68071

All plugin requests route through the gatehouse proxy, which validates your plugin manifest and forwards calls to the internal exhibit-metadata service. You do not need visitor credentials; the proxy injects those. What you do need is a service key for the metadata tier, passed in the X-Wrenhall-Key header on every request. Keys are environment-specific and must not be embedded in distributed plugin bundles. For local sandbox development, use the shared sandbox key:

gateway credential: zpat7_wu4aBVX

**Ticket GLZ-88: Order cutoff ignores bakery timezone**

Crumbline's 2pm next-day cutoff evaluates in server time, not store time. Westmarch shops get cut off an hour early. Workaround: ops manually extends affected orders. Fix in review; on-call, don't restart the scheduler mid-window. Verify the deployed fix against the trace token below.

trace token, bagag-kawep: htk6_d2d45a